Bow Street Station is equipped with essential facilities to ensure a smooth journey. While there is no traditional ticket office, travelers can easily purchase and collect tickets from accessible ticket machines located at the station. The station offers step-free access, making it friendly for those with reduced mobility. However, please note that there are no waiting rooms, shops, or refreshment facilities on site. CCTV cameras are installed for added security, and public Wi-Fi is available to keep you connected.
Accessible parking spaces and a designated set-down point are available for convenience. Unfortunately, the station lacks amenities like luggage storage, toilets, and baby changing rooms. If travelers require customer support or have questions, help points are located throughout the station, and assistance can be arranged through the Passenger Assist service.
For those looking to explore beyond Bow Street, the station is well integrated with local transport networks. The Bow Street Travel Interchange provides connections to several local bus services, including routes T2, 512, and X28. For more detailed bus schedules and service information, check the Ceredigion Council website. In the event of rail disruptions, a rail replacement bus service is conveniently located within the station's car park.

Wilmcote Station is a modest, unstaffed halt on the Stratford-upon-Avon branch line. While the station does not have a ticket office or self-service ticket machines, it maintains a helpful environment with an induction loop for those with hearing impairments. The lack of modern conveniences such as Wi-Fi, refreshment facilities, or ATMs might be seen as a downside, but it offers visitors a touch of simple travel along the beautiful English rails. There are no accessible toilets or waiting rooms, which commuters should bear in mind, but a basic seating area is available for those waiting for trains. It’s important to plan your journey ahead and remember that an assistance service is available for those who need it — just ensure the conductor knows you're there!
Getting around from Wilmcote is straightforward. With buses and taxis available, you can easily travel to nearby areas. The rail replacement services operate from the bus stop on Station Road. Local taxi services, such as Stratford-Upon-Avon 001 TOA and A2B, ensure you can explore further afield. For those interested in cycling, bicycle storage is available, though it's worth noting that cycle hiring facilities aren't present at the station.
